Madhya Pradesh Chief Minister Dr. Mohan Yadav narrowly escaped a major accident on Saturday morning. Just before the hot air balloon took off at Gandhisagar Forest Retreat in Mandsaur, it suddenly caught fire. Fortunately, due to the alertness of the security personnel and employees present on the spot, the fire was immediately controlled and there was no loss of life. According to the information, CM Mohan Yadav was preparing to go on a hot air balloon journey with Mandsaur MP Sudhir Gupta. But suddenly while filling air in the balloon, its lower part caught fire. At that time the Chief Minister was standing right below the balloon. The security guards immediately took over the trolley and secured the CM and the employees immediately extinguished the fire.

He bent down while filling air, then the fire broke out

It is being told that the wind speed was 15 to 20 kilometers per hour, whereas for flying a hot air balloon, the wind speed should be equal to zero. Due to this, the balloon could not go up and bent down while filling air, which caused the fire. After the incident, the Chief Minister’s hot air balloon ride was cancelled. However, CM Dr. Yadav is completely safe. As soon as the information about the accident was received, the administration and police officials reached the spot.

Accident happened due to strong wind

Hot air balloon experts say that the wind speed is very low between 6 and 7:30 in the morning and this is the appropriate time for flying. But on Saturday, this accident happened due to strong wind. People present on the spot heaved a sigh of relief that the Chief Minister was saved safely in time and a major accident was averted.
